Stella McCartney GapKids Collection

The kids’ collection Stella McCartney designed for Gap hits stores November 2. Sizes are for newborns up to 12-year-olds and prices range from $14 for wool tights up to $128 for a military jacket. Some pieces are cheap, miniature versions of McCartney’s ready-to-wear pieces, such as a gray sweater dress with a leopard on it, skinny gray jeans with ankle zippers, and a gray cable-knit cardigan dress.

For years now I’ve wanted to create a collection for kids,” said Stella, who’s a mother of three herself. “I think it has a mix of playful and practical. I tried to create a whole kids wardrobe. There are pieces that are classic and sort of timeless and hopefully very chic, mixed with more playful and a little bit cooler pieces.
